28 Days Later Qartulad: A Gripping Apocalyptic Thriller The year 2002 signified a significant milestone in the past of zombie movies with the release of Danny Boyle’s critically acclaimed film, “28 Days Later.” The movie’s distinctive blend of swift action, gripping storyline, and unsettling atmosphere set a new standard for the zombie style. For Georgian-language audiences, watching this cinematic masterpiece was became easier with the availability of “28 Days Later Qartulad,” a Georgian dubbed edition of the film. The Story The motion picture occurs place in London, where a severely contagious virus, known as the “Rage Virus,” has been unleashed, converting citizens into hostile, zombie-like creatures. The plot tracks Jim (played by Cillian Murphy), a bicycle courier who rises up from a coma 28 days after the pandemic. He finds himself in an deserted hospital, with no remembrance of who he is or how he got there.
